The Role of Drones in Infrastructure Inspection and Maintenance

The infrastructure sector is increasingly turning to drones for inspection and maintenance purposes. UAV technology enhances safety, reduces costs, and streamlines the inspection process, making it an essential tool for engineers and maintenance teams.

Enhanced Safety Features

One of the primary advantages of using drones for infrastructure inspections is the enhancement of safety. Drones can access hard-to-reach areas, such as high bridges or tall buildings, without requiring personnel to put themselves at risk. This significantly reduces the likelihood of accidents during inspections.

Time and Cost Efficiency

Utilizing drones for infrastructure inspections results in substantial time and cost savings. Traditional inspection methods often require extensive scaffolding or equipment, resulting in longer downtime for structures. Drones can complete inspections in a fraction of the time, allowing for quicker maintenance and reduced operational disruptions.

High-Quality Data Collection

Drones are equipped with high-resolution cameras and sensors, enabling detailed data collection during inspections. This data can be analyzed to identify structural issues, allowing maintenance teams to prioritize repairs effectively and maintain the integrity of infrastructure.

Applications Across Various Industries

From power lines and wind turbines to bridges and roads, drones are versatile tools for infrastructure inspection in various industries. Their ability to provide comprehensive aerial views aids in identifying potential issues before they escalate into costly repairs.

Regulatory Compliance and Documentation

Using drones for inspections can also aid in regulatory compliance. Drones can provide documented evidence of inspections, ensuring that all necessary safety and maintenance standards are met, which is crucial in sectors such as energy and transportation.

Conclusion: The Future of Infrastructure Management

The adoption of drones in infrastructure inspection and maintenance is set to revolutionize the industry. By embracing this technology, organizations can enhance safety, improve efficiency, and extend the lifespan of critical infrastructure assets.
